Verse Analysis

Plain-English insight for readers

In this verse, Paul expresses his confidence about visiting the Roman believers. He emphasizes that his arrival will not be empty or lacking; instead, he will bring the complete blessings that come from the gospel of Christ. The 'fullness of the blessing' suggests that he will share the richness of the message of Jesus, which includes salvation, hope, and spiritual gifts. Paul’s assurance reflects his deep commitment to spreading the gospel and his desire to encourage and strengthen the faith of the Roman church. This statement also highlights the importance of community in the Christian faith, as Paul looks forward to sharing in the blessings of fellowship and mutual encouragement. His visit is not just a social call; it is a spiritual mission aimed at building up the church in Rome through the power of the gospel.

Romans 1: Paul's Greeting and the Wrath of God Against Ungodliness

Paul introduces himself as a servant of Jesus Christ, called to be an apostle and separated to preach the gospel of God. He says this gospel concerns God's Son, Jesus Christ our Lord, who is made of the seed of David according to the flesh and declared to be the Son of God with power by the resurrection from the dead. Paul explains that through Christ he receives grace and apostleship to bring about obedience of faith among all nations. He addresses the believers in Rome as those loved by God and called to be saints, and he gives thanks for their faith, which is spoken of throughout the whole world. He tells them he prays continually to visit them and longs to see them so he may share a spiritual gift and be comforted together with them by mutual faith.
